Output d26dd6b7786a28e2e007351ea4ebaf612430ec7c7f7317e20ea731fffba14089:1

value
14186151
script pubkey
OP_0 OP_PUSHBYTES_20 0257db4045efe57e8a47661f7939383abaeeffe6
address
bc1qqftaksz9aljhazj8vc0hjwfc82awallxacycjm
transaction
d26dd6b7786a28e2e007351ea4ebaf612430ec7c7f7317e20ea731fffba14089